TECHNOLOGY VALIDATION
We leverage the stratosphere as a unique test environment to accelerate technology development, test advanced systems and validate operational concepts. Our pressurised capsule allows rapid reconfiguration of the testbed, optimising the integration of your payloads and the collection of specific data.
ACCESS TO A NEW FRONTIER
- Optics and observation: validating sensors, testing telescopes and multispectral instruments.
- Telecommunications: experimentation with antennas and transmission systems.
- Aerospace: study of aerodynamic profiles, atmospheric re-entry tests with nearly 4 minutes of free fall
Our balloons carry up to 2 tonnes of payload, with the option of exclusivity. Operators can embark in pressurised capsule to supervise equipment and experiments in real time.
CUSTOM DESIGN
The quickest way to test or use systems with a low Technical Readiness Level, our stratospheric test bench allows for :
- Simplified access to the stratosphere: faster and cheaper than space missions.
- Custom expertise: design and manufacture of balloons tailored to your needs.
- Reduced environmental impact: no debris in orbit, controlled carbon emissions.
- Optimised payload recovery: smooth return to the ground without a parachute.
Zephalto Industry takes your payload on board a stratospheric balloon for missions lasting from a few hours to several weeks, with specifications and integration validated jointly and a detailed operational procedure.
